    Overview ¶
Package gitserver provides a smart Git HTTP server that can also set and remove hooks. The server is lightweight (<7M compiled with a ~2M footprint) and can mirror remote repositories in a containerized environment.

type Config ¶
type Config struct {
	Home        string
	GitBinary   string
	URL         *url.URL
	InternalURL *url.URL
	AllowHooks      bool
	AllowPush       bool
	AllowLazyCreate bool
	HookDirectory string
	MaxHookBytes  int64
	Listen string
	AuthenticatorFn func(http http.Handler) http.Handler
	CleanBeforeClone bool
	InitialClones    map[string]Clone
	AuthMessage string
}
    Config represents the configuration to use for running the server
func NewDefaultConfig ¶
func NewDefaultConfig() *Config
NewDefaultConfig returns a default server config.
